    Luc Steins (born 22 March 1995) is a Dutch professional handball player for Paris Saint-Germain and the Dutch national team. He represented the Netherlands at the 2020 and 2022 European Men's Handball Championship. He was in the all-star team of the latter tournament. Individual awards

  5. Luc Steins joins Paris at the end of November 2020 as a medical joker, following the injury of Nikola Karabatic. He made his professional first steps at the age of 17 with Limburg Lions, winning two Dutch Championship and Cup doubles in 2015 and 2016, before moving to Massy.
